These are the movies that sparked conversations, dominated social media, and kept us glued to our screens. One of the standout hits that absolutely blew everyone away was "Leave the World Behind." This apocalyptic thriller, starring Julia Roberts, Mahershala Ali, and Ethan Hawke, delivered a chillingly realistic portrayal of societal collapse. The film masterfully built tension, leaving audiences on the edge of their seats with its ambiguous narrative and stunning cinematography. Its exploration of our reliance on technology and the fragility of our modern world resonated deeply, making it a must-watch for anyone interested in thought-provoking cinema. Another major player that made waves was "Maestro." Bradley Cooper's directorial effort, a biographical drama about the legendary conductor and composer Leonard Bernstein, was a cinematic triumph. Cooper's transformation into Bernstein was remarkable, and the film's poignant exploration of love, identity, and artistic genius earned it widespread praise. The black-and-white sequences added a layer of classic Hollywood glamour, while the vibrant color segments brought the passion and drama of Bernstein's life to life. It's the kind of movie that stays with you long after the credits roll, reminding us of the power of art and the complexities of the human heart. We also saw the rise of "Society of the Snow," a powerful survival drama that chronicled the harrowing true story of a Uruguayan rugby team whose plane crashed in the Andes. This film is a testament to human resilience, endurance, and the profound bonds that can form in the face of unimaginable adversity. Its raw, unflinching depiction of their struggle for survival is both heartbreaking and awe-inspiring, offering a deep dive into the human spirit's will to live. For those who love a good dose of emotion, "A Thousand and One" was an absolute gem. This film offered a deeply moving story about a mother fighting to reclaim her son amidst the harsh realities of New York City in the 1970s and 80s. Its powerful performances and intimate portrayal of family bonds against a backdrop of societal struggle made it a critically acclaimed favorite. It’s a story that speaks to the sacrifices mothers make and the enduring power of hope. Another film that resonated with audiences on a deep emotional level was "The Killer." While perhaps not as overtly sentimental, David Fincher's stylish thriller about a meticulous assassin, portrayed by Michael Fassbender, offered a fascinating psychological study. The film’s deliberate pacing and intense atmosphere explored the existential dread and alienation of its protagonist. It’s a masterclass in suspense and a deep dive into the mind of someone living a life dictated by precision and detachment. For viewers seeking something lighter but still deeply impactful, "Nimona" was a standout animated feature. This vibrant and imaginative film, based on the graphic novel, offered a fun yet profound exploration of identity, prejudice, and acceptance. Its unique visual style and heartwarming story about a shapeshifter and a knight fighting a righteous order made it a darling among both critics and audiences. It’s a perfect example of how animation can tackle complex themes with both humor and heart, making it accessible and engaging for all ages. A standout comedic offering that had everyone chuckling was "You People." This satirical comedy, starring Jonah Hill and Eddie Murphy, tackled the complexities of modern relationships and cultural differences with sharp wit and hilarious scenarios. The film hilariously explored the friction and eventual understanding that arises when two vastly different families come together. Its clever writing and stellar cast performances made it a go-to for a good time. For something a bit more quirky and offbeat, "Glass Onion: A Knives Out Mystery" continued the beloved whodunit franchise with Rian Johnson's signature style. While technically released at the very end of 2022, its immense popularity carried well into 2023, making it a significant part of the year's viewing landscape. Daniel Craig returned as the eccentric detective Benoit Blanc, unraveling another intricate mystery filled with colorful characters and unexpected twists. Its clever plotting, sharp dialogue, and lavish production design made it a joy to watch, offering a delightful escape into a world of intrigue and humor. It’s the kind of mystery that keeps you guessing until the very end, wrapped in a package of pure entertainment.
